Main Features Compared

Zola Suite

Zola Suite is known for its comprehensive suite of features that go beyond standard practice management software. Some of its notable capabilities include:

  • Integrated Email Management: Keep all communications within one platform.
  • Billing & Invoicing: Automatic billing based on time entries.
  • Document Management: Comprehensive tools for organizing and sharing legal documents.
  • Client Portal: A secure space for clients to access documents and communicate with their attorney.

CosmoLex

On the other hand, CosmoLex is designed to provide an all-in-one solution that focuses on simplifying law practice management. Key features include:

  • Time Tracking: Easy-to-use timers for tracking billable hours.
  • Trust Accounting: Full compliance in handling client trust funds.
  • Task Management: Tools for managing to-do lists and deadlines effectively.
  • Case Management: Ability to store and organize case files and notes in one place.
